Description

A Yorkshire slipware model of a lambing chair, dated 1886, decorated in striated cream and treacle glazes, trailed with the inscription 'E B 1886' , and a slipware model of a top hat inscribed 'James Baron 1888', a little chipping,19cm max. (2)

Models of this type were often given as christening gifts.
